小编Swa*_*ukh的帖子

自定义圆形视图

我想制作像图片中提到的菜单,这些菜单将适用于android.

圆形菜单列表

如果你看到左半圈的图像被显示.我想在旋转后旋转这个圆圈,它会显示其他隐藏的菜单.此外,还将显示中心主菜单的右子菜单.

android custom-controls custom-component android-layout

14
推荐指数
0
解决办法
3954
查看次数

如何从视图寻呼机访问视图

我在我的activity中使用了view pager.我创建了7页的视图.现在我想访问我的活动中的页面视图.我将数据视为空白. 在活动中

public class ActivitySingleEntry extends Activity implements OnClickListener {

    private ViewPager mPager;
    private FixedTabsView mFixedTabs;

    private ExamplePagerAdapter mPagerAdapter;
    private TabsAdapter mFixedTabsAdapter;
    private EditText edtFieldName;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);

        setContentView(R.layout.activity_fixed_tabs);
        initViewPager(7, 0xFFFFFFFF, 0xFF000000);
        mFixedTabs = (FixedTabsView) findViewById(R.id.fixed_tabs);
        mFixedTabsAdapter = new FixedTabsAdapter(this);
        mFixedTabs.setAdapter(mFixedTabsAdapter);
        mFixedTabs.setViewPager(mPager);

    }

    private void initViewPager(int pageCount, int backgroundColor, int textColor) {
        mPager = (ViewPager) findViewById(R.id.pager);
        mPagerAdapter = new ExamplePagerAdapter(this, pageCount,
                backgroundColor, textColor);
        mPager.setAdapter(mPagerAdapter);
        mPager.setCurrentItem(1);
        mPager.setPageMargin(5);
    }

    @Override
    public void onClick(View v) {

//      LinearLayout …
Run Code Online (Sandbox Code Playgroud)

android android-viewpager

12
推荐指数
2
解决办法
9930
查看次数

水平菜单

我想在android中创建水平菜单.Android支持可纵向扩展的可扩展列表视图,但我希望水平扩展菜单.请参考图片

在此输入图像描述

描述:

在图像Menu1,menu2,menu3是主菜单,s1,s2,s3是菜单1的子项.如果我点击主菜单,它的子项必须展开.

android android-custom-view android-layout

5
推荐指数
1
解决办法
2115
查看次数

不支持网址编码

我有在线档案.我正在尝试使用它media player using live streaming.但媒体播放器给出了一个error (-1,1004) 我认为我的媒体播放器没有得到正确的URL,因为它包含阿拉伯字符,所以我尝试使用Html.encode或UrlEncoder类编码它仍然得到相同的错误.

所以最后我在webview中加载了这个url,在页面加载完成后我将网页url传递给了媒体播放器.

    WebView webView = new WebView(SongActivity.this);
        webView.setSoundEffectsEnabled(false);
        webView.loadUrl("MY URL");
        webView.setWebViewClient(new WebViewClient() {
            public void onPageFinished(WebView view, String url) {

                try {

                playerService.startPlay(url );// this passes url to media player and url will be played using media player

                } catch (IllegalArgumentException e) {
                    e.printStackTrace();
                } catch (IllegalStateException e) {
                    e.printStackTrace();
                } catch (IOException e) {
                    e.printStackTrace();
                }

            };

            public void onPageStarted(WebView view, String url,
                    android.graphics.Bitmap favicon) {
                System.out.println("Decoding url:" …
Run Code Online (Sandbox Code Playgroud)

android http urlencode android-mediaplayer

5
推荐指数
1
解决办法
1155
查看次数